Recently I was forced to uninstall BG from my computer. Howeverm clever as I was (at least I thought)I copied my "saved game files" in order to, after re-installing BG, putting them back into the saved game-folder and continue to play.. How wrong I was! Everything worked fine, I installde BG, copied the files and got as far as to choose saved game to load. All my previos games was there BUT when I tried to load them an error occured: "error runtime BGmain.exe" (or something like that) and the game was aborted and I was kicked out to windows.
When I tried to start BG again it complained abot some "assertion error in D:\..\.. ALTHOUGH I DIDN´T EVEN USE D:!!

If I, when tis error occur, empty the "temp" directory, I´m able to load BG again but whith the same results as above.

Starting a NEW game and loading this again and again works however!!!

It almost has to be a problem with compatibility.

You know TotSC actually "translates" your save game files, and you can no longer use them with just BG. Patches are the same. It's got to be something along these lines because the chances are pretty small that ALL your saves would be corrupt.

I had such problem two times. Once it happened that my save files had read-only attribute and the second time problem was with numeration of saves I think.
What I have done: started new gave, saved and quit game, then copied old saves (these had higher numbers, - I deleted saves with the same numbers), and then everything was OK.
